Occupational Therapist School Setting - Elgin, IL
Job Description
Embark on an impactful contract opportunity supporting high school students with complex needs for a full academic year. This Occupational Therapy position, based near Elgin, IL, offers the chance to make a difference within a vibrant high school setting. You’ll operate on a consistent weekday schedule, 7:30am to 3:00pm, with guaranteed 7.5-hour workdays (including lunch). The caseload consists of approximately 18 students across grades 9-12 in Vernon Hills.
Your expertise will empower students to maximize their learning potential through individualized intervention, collaboration with dedicated staff, and family support. If you have a passion for fostering independence in young adults, this could be the perfect fit.
Qualifications:
- Licensed Occupational Therapist in Illinois (or eligibility)
- Previous school-based OT experience strongly preferred
- Comfortable working with adolescents and complex caseloads
- Strong collaboration and communication skills
- Ability to adapt interventions for diverse learning needs
Key Responsibilities:
- Assess students’ functional and educational needs and develop customized OT plans
- Deliver direct therapy services in both individual and group settings
- Support student participation in academic and daily life activities
- Collaborate with special education teams, teachers, and families to optimize student outcomes
- Maintain compliant documentation and contribute to IEP meetings as required
Compensation for this role starts at $43 per hour, with potential for a higher rate based on your experience and skills.
